How they compare
Poland currently reports 57,042 against 38,285 in Norway, a difference of 18,757.
That makes Poland's figure about 1.5 times Norway's.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 21 shared years of data; in 2004 it was Norway ahead.
Norway ranks 12th and Poland ranks 9th of 37 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Norway averaged higher in 2 and Poland in 1.
